Popular Money Tattoo Design Ideas and Their Meanings

Choosing the right money tattoo design requires careful consideration of its symbolism and personal significance. Here are some popular ideas and their associated meanings:

* **Stacks of Cash:** Represents wealth, abundance, and financial success. Often chosen by individuals who are driven and ambitious.
* **Dollar Sign ($):** A simple and direct symbol of money and wealth. Can also represent a desire for financial independence.
* **Coins:** Symbolize luck, prosperity, and good fortune. Different coins may have different cultural meanings.
* **Piggy Bank:** Represents saving, financial security, and long-term planning. A good choice for those who are disciplined with their finances.
* **Gold Bars:** A symbol of wealth, power, and luxury. Often associated with success and achievement.
* **Money Tree:** Represents growth, abundance, and prosperity. A popular choice for those who believe in the power of positive thinking.
* **Gambling-Related Imagery (Dice, Cards):** Symbolizes risk, reward, and luck. Can also represent a love of gambling or a belief in fate.
* **Combination Designs:** Incorporating money symbols with other meaningful imagery, such as animals, flowers, or religious symbols, can add layers of personal significance.

Choosing the Right Tattoo Style and Placement

Once you’ve chosen a design, the next step is to consider the style and placement of your tattoo. The style can greatly impact the overall look and feel of the tattoo, while the placement can affect its visibility and symbolism.

* **Tattoo Styles:**
* **Traditional:** Bold lines, bright colors, and classic imagery.
* **Neo-Traditional:** Similar to traditional, but with more detail and shading.
* **Realism:** Highly detailed and realistic depictions of money and other objects.
* **Minimalist:** Simple and understated designs with clean lines.
* **Watercolor:** Soft and flowing designs with a painterly effect.
* **Tattoo Placement:**
* **Arms:** A popular choice for visible and easily customizable tattoos.
* **Legs:** Offer a larger canvas for more elaborate designs.
* **Back:** A good choice for large and detailed tattoos.
* **Chest:** A bold and symbolic placement.
* **Hands and Fingers:** More discreet and personal placements.

Detailed Features Analysis of Afterpay for Tattoos

Here’s a breakdown of Afterpay’s key features and how they relate to accessing money tattoo designs:

* **Installment Payments:**
* **What it is:** Divides the total cost of the tattoo into four equal installments.
* **How it Works:** The first installment is paid at the time of purchase, and the remaining installments are automatically charged every two weeks.
* **User Benefit:** Makes expensive tattoos more affordable by spreading the cost over time.
* **Quality/Expertise Demonstration:** Shows Afterpay’s understanding of consumer financial needs and its commitment to providing flexible payment options.
* **Interest-Free Financing:**
* **What it is:** Charges no interest on installment payments.
* **How it Works:** As long as payments are made on time, there are no additional fees.
* **User Benefit:** Allows users to avoid high-interest credit card debt.
